Business Beat: Linda and Doreen of Groomeria

Meet Linda Love and Doreen Murphy who own and operate Groomeria dog grooming in the Medford and Commack area.

Linda Love of Medford and Doreen Murphy of Commack own and operate the Groomeria dog grooming business in the Medford and Commack area. Love recently talked with Patch about what it's like running their business, and they both invited Patch to take photos that are in the media gallery.

Patch: Describe what your business is?

Love: Groomeria is a friendly, caring, professional grooming salon that provides two on one attention from start to finish in a calm, stress free and cage free environment.

Patch: Where are you from and what is your personal/professional background?

Love: I am originally from Commack, but have lived in Medford for almost 30 years. I am a recently retired Registered Nurse. After retiring I attended and graduated from New York School of Dog grooming in 2011. My partner and life-long friend, Doreen Murphy, lives in Commack. She is a retired language teacher. She attended and graduated from NY School of Dog Grooming with me.

Patch: Why did you decide to open your business in Patchogue/Medford?

Love: To fulfill our life-long dream of working with animals since we were children. Groomeria is a converted RV that we operate out of in both Medford and Commack.

Patch: What do you hope to accomplish with your business?

Love: We hope to make money doing what we love, pampering the animals we groom while making it an enjoyable experience for them.

Patch: What area of your industry do you specialize in?

Love: We focus on dog grooming for the devoted pet owner, offering two groomers, heated lamps over the tub, and cage-free drying. We specialize in the anxious animal that other grooming business turn away.

Patch: Who is your typical customer/client?

Love: Our typical customer are the dog owners who are concerned about their pet having a positive experience during the grooming process.

Patch: Describe some of the history of your business , such as when it opened, where it operates, etc.?

Love: We opened the business in May of 2012, working out of our respective homes. We had a grand opening in August of 2012 with the completed renovation of our RV. Our initial intension was to operate as a mobile grooming service. We have since decided to operate “Groomeria” from our homes in Medford and Commack. Our clientele has been steadily increasing since opening.

Patch: What is your favorite and least favorite aspect of running your business?

Love: Our favorite aspect is spending time with the dogs and cats that we groom. Our least favorite aspect is working to market/advertise our business.

Patch: What specific challenges do you face with running your business and making it work in today's economy?

Love: Our biggest challenge is competing with the large corporate chains that offer generic pet grooming in a bland environment.
